ASSEMBLY
- Carefully read the assembly instructions and follow the assembly steps.
- Reserve enough time necessary for a correct assembly of the grill.
-
Prepare a work area of approximately 2 to 3 m².
- Remove the package and check the completeness of the parts before assembly.
- If necessary, work with another person.
- Keep the tools you need within reach.
- After fully assembling the device, tighten all screw connections.
- During production, maximum effort has been made to eliminate sharp edges on this device. Handle the
individual parts carefully, so as to prevent accidents and injuries during assembly and
commissioning/operation.
- If there are any parts missing please contact your seller or manufacturer.

Assembly instructions:
1. Connect windshield left and right(B) by screws then
insert it to the fire bowl .
2. Attach two pcs legs (D) to the Fire bowl (C) with
screws.
Tips: Don't fasten the screws too tight before fix the
Triangular shelf(E).
3. Attach the Triangular shelf(E) on the 3pcs of the
Legs(D).
4. Attach the 3rd Leg(D) to the Fire bowl(C) and fasten
the screws tightly.
5. Insert Cooking grid(A) to the Windshield(B).
OPERATION
LIGHTING INSTRUCTIONS
- Put the charcoal, or briquettes, into a pyramid shape inside the charcoal container.
- Lightly and evenly pour the lightning liquid onto the pyramid in accordance with DIN-EN 1860-3 for
charcoal.
- After about 60 seconds, light the pyramid with a match.
- Put the food to be grilled on the grill only when the coal is covered with ash.
- Insert grill grate and start grilling.
BEFORE GRILLING
- Before using the grill for the first time, wash the grill with warm water.
- Always use grill or kitchen gloves for grilling.
- Use only suitable long-reaching barbecue accessories (pliers, tillers).
- The grill lighter (dry or liquid) must meet the requirements of DIN-EN 1860-3 standard.
